VerifyCACerts.java test fails because luxtrustglobalrootca expires within 90 days

    Description

      Test : jdk/sun/security/lib/cacerts/VerifyCACerts.java
      Test Suite : JTREG
      OS : Fails on all OS
      Regression : No

      Exception :

      Verifying addtrustqualifiedca [jdk]
      Checking fingerprint of addtrustqualifiedca [jdk]
      ----------System.err:(13/825)----------
      ERROR: cert "luxtrustglobalrootca [jdk]" expiry "Wed Mar 17 09:51:37 UTC 2021" will expire within 90 days
      java.lang.Exception: At least one cacert test failed
      at VerifyCACerts.main(VerifyCACerts.java:365)
